Nintendo Switch 2's Repairability and Persistent Joy-Con Drift Concerns

TL;DR Summary
iFixit has rated the Nintendo Switch 2's repairability very low at 3/10, citing issues such as persistent Joy-Con stick drift, difficult component replacements due to adhesive and anti-tamper measures, and the soldered game cartridge reader and USB-C ports, making repairs challenging for most users.
